W.K. Kellogg Foundation

Strong and Effective Sector & Catalyzing Community Giving Initiatives

The W.K. Kellogg Foundation (WKKF) has a 50-year history of supporting U.S.-based infrastructure organizations and affinity groups through two initiatives: Strong and Effective Sector (SES) and Catalyzing Community Giving (CCG). This support has contributed to helping the sector address a wide range of needs to advance philanthropic and nonprofit practice.  While targeting different types of grantee organizations, both initiatives have developed to become more closely aligned to WKKF's commitment to advancing racial equity by strengthening philanthropy among donors of color to benefit communities of color at the community and philanthropic field levels.  

In 2016, ORS Impact joined as an evaluation partner of these initiatives to conduct portfolio level evaluations to assess progress and generate insights to WKKF related to areas of growth, successes, challenges and ways in which the foundation can best support this work. We also provide technical assistance to grantees to build their evaluation capacity- from evaluative thinking that focuses on outcomes, to designing realistic measurement practices that promote learning and program improvement.
